If people will do it whether it's legal or illegal, WHY would you keep it illegal? It's true that people will continue using currently illegal drugs if they are legalized, but it's not true that for this reason we should keep them illegal. That makes no sense—police departments waste way too much time and money cracking down on the illegal drug trade, when everyone knows it's a battle that can't be won.

Also, if you could get recreational drugs from a licensed pharmacist, they would be much safer to use. There would be little to no risk of contamination, needles would be sterile, and people wouldn't be misinformed about what's safe and what's not. Most cases of death from "heroin overdose" are actually situations where the user took heroin in combination with alchohol or another drug, not wanting to overdose on the heroin itself... Cases like this would almost disappear if drug users were given the facts about the drug itself.

Drug-related violence would also drop significantly, because drugs would be less expensive. The underground drug trade would disappear, which could potentially put these ridiculously rich and powerful south american drug lords out of business.
